These addons really solve different problems related to SEO.

SiteAttention focuses more on the semantic side of SEO (mostly keyword optimization) - which, frankly, isn't *that* important any longer.
I reviewed the addon when it came out: https://www.epinova.no/blog/arild-henrichsen/dates/2012/4/seo-plugin-siteattention-for-episerver-reviewed/

If I recall correctly, SiteAttention is available both as a limited free version, and as a paid full version.

Mogul SEO Manager manages the URL side (redirects, correct http status for moved/renamed/deleted content, etc).
It nicely complements what EPiServer is (still) lacking out-of-the-box - but is only available as a paid version.
